One of the top favorites among the domestic animals are the cats. They are cute, cuddly and can be very obedient. Siberian kittens for sale GA are among the top searches for those people who are looking for cute breeds with thick fur. Best thing is, their fur are hypoallergenic, making them safe even for kids.

If you have decided to buy one, then great. You are on your way to becoming an official pet owner. But before anything else, lets take a look at several things and see if indeed, you are up for the job. Here is a short list.

Readiness. This is a primary concern for every aspiring pet owner, no exceptions. Owning a cat will require commitment. Its not something that you can start now and then abandon later. You have to take responsibility, and unless you are prepared for this, you will most likely not endure the challenge along the way. Assess your readiness.

Basic knowledge on the dos and donts in raising the breed. For your own convenience, you should start doing a background check first on the characteristics and needs of the Siberian breed. This way, you can be prepared on what to do once you already have it in your arms.

Shops or breeders selling the kittens. Once you have finalized your decision to purchase, your next task would be to find out the shops or breeders who are selling pure bred Siberian. There may be some pet shops who claim to be the best but have half breeds. Verify their reputation first. If you can get a direct recommendation from someone who owns one, the better.

Budget. You have to accept it. Raising a pet will require you to spare some money for their food, medical expense and other needs. Allocating money for them is already part of your responsibility. Be sure that you are well prepared in this aspect as well.

Exact number of kittens. Some people are contented with having one cute, little kitten running around the house. Others find it great to have a pair or more. As they say, the more the merrier. Its your choice. But be sure that you take into consideration the other factors on this list. Remember that the more kittens, the bigger the budget.

Do no be easily fooled by any sweet talk about the benefits of this and that. It is beneficial, yes. But your preparedness has to be the priority. The rule is simple. If you are not ready, then do not buy it yet. Spend some time instead to prepare.
